Phase adjustment control device, array antenna device, antenna measuring device, and method for adjusting phase of phased array antenna
Abstract:
Calibration is performed such that phase references of element antennas match, without radiating radio waves from all element antennas at the same time. A plurality of element antennas are divided into element antenna groups, and operating element antenna sets, each including at least two element antenna groups including a measured element antenna group, are set to an operating state in order by a phase adjustment controller. The phase adjustment controller includes: an element-electric-field calculation circuit that uses a plurality of received power levels of radio waves radiated with different phases by changing the phases of element antennas and that calculates in-set phase differences, in an operating element antenna set, among element electric field vectors generated by the element antennas the phases of which are changed; and a phase-difference calculator that uses element electric field vectors of the element antennas for which the element electric field vectors are calculated by using a plurality of different operating element antenna sets and that calculates phase differences among the element electric field vectors of the element antennas included in the different operating element antenna sets.
